Hi all,
I'm hoping someone can help. I have the SAAMI drawing for 416 Rigby but cannot find what diameter the datum is. The headspace is listed but no reference is made of where it's measures from.

I'm looking at making my own comparator sleeve to use in the Hornady Lock 'n' Load Headspace Gauge.
I was thinking a .500" hole would do it.

What say you?

After considerable perusing of the SAAMI specs, I believe that the dimension I need is .496"...this appears an odd number to me, as all other datum points are a whole number like .420", .400" & .375" etc.

Please set me straight if I am incorrect.

You don't really need to be exactly on the datum if your goal is to just measure how much you bump the shoulder back. Just measure the diameter about half way down the shoulder and use that number. I've seen guys us pistol cases as gages. Its just an arbitrary point you are using to measure from.

Thanks for your reply.
I realise that it does not need to be precise, but the shoulder on a 416 Rigby is very small and difficult to measure accurately.
I also have a 338/416 Rigby Improved with a datum diameter that is unique and had to turn up a comparator for.
